What Are Dormant Colonies?
Understanding the Context
A dormant colony refers to a population that temporarily halts growth due to environmental conditions, resource limitations, or seasonal changes. During dormancy, individual members remain viable but inactive, waiting for favorable circumstances to resume replication and function. This stage is particularly common in organisms like microbes, insects, and even synthetic systems such as programmable nanomaterial clusters or software agent ensembles.

Why Dormancy Matters for Conservation and Ecology
Recognizing dormant colonies is crucial for accurate ecological modeling and conservation planning. Ignoring these “hidden” stages can lead to underestimating a species’ resilience or misjudging when active intervention is needed—such as restoring habitats or managing invasive colonies. Dormant phases often determine recovery cycles after environmental disruptions.
In biotechnology, researchers are exploring controlled colony dormancy in synthetic biology. By engineered dormant biofilms or nanobots, scientists aim to extend functional lifespan and improve responsiveness in medical or environmental applications.
